The size of the handbag is one of the most important aspects when shopping. A handbag can look pretty tiny on its own, but it’s what you put inside that counts. Select a tote with adequate space if you need to carry around a lot of stuff. It will be much easier to carry a smaller bag around all day. So it’s up to you whether you want an easy-to-carry bag or if you want something larger with more storage space.
For some people, the longevity of their designer handbags is just as important as the quality. The most common method for determining the durability of a designer handbag is to analyze its components. For example, if you are considering buying an authentic Louis Vuitton bag, you can examine its leather and see if it has any cracks or scratches. If there are no signs of damage or decay, then the durability should be fine. Another sign that indicates good durability is strong seams with no holes in them; they may fray over time but will not break.
